Brazil Takes Two More SCOOP Wins, Conor Beresford Grabs His First
Tuesday’s Spring Championship of Online Poker action featured several non-hold‘em, shorthanded events, including a series of Pot Limit Omaha and Stud Hi-Lo tournaments. Several well-known pros peppered the final tables of the less common variants, with the Brazilians once again making their mark, grabbing two more SCOOP titles.
The day’s tournaments kicked off with a Four Max, $27 No Limit Hold’em event that drew a massive 4,972 entrants, each looking to take the biggest slice of the $122,000 prize pool. In the end, Germany’s ‘camikater’ bested Brazil’s João ‘joaomarcello’ Marcelo Rezende heads up to take home his first SCOOP title and a $14,772 payday. His opponent licked his wounds and banked $8,949 for taking the runner-up spot.
The Event #31 mid-stakes tournament drew a considerably smaller field of 1,438 runners, who battled it out for the $287,600 prize pool. The Brazilians again proved their prowess, as ‘ZéDoBlefe11’ defeated Israel’s ‘kobe call’ to take home his first SCOOP title and the $50,042 first-place prize. Notably, Canadian MMA fighter and poker pro Terrence Chan snagged fourth-place for a $10,767 payout, with another Brazilian, ‘gringenkov’ locking up fifth for $6,870.
The $2,100 buy-in, Event #31 high-stakes tournament attracted 308 entrants, who generated a $616,000 prize pool. Dutchman Conor ‘1_conor_b_1’ Beresford, the #3-ranked player in the world, triumphed over two opponents from Mexico, ‘srxakgirona’ and ‘pablotenisis’, and took home nearly $120,000 after a four-way deal was struck.
A total of 2,545 players bought into the Event #32 Pot Limit Omaha low-stakes tournament, pumping up the prize pool to $127,250. With 330 places being paid, Canada’s ‘Uruk17’ came out on top, besting two Russian opponents, Jon “PearlJammer” Turner, a UK grinder and an Austrian to take home the $17,940 first-place prize.
Some 688 runners turned out for the $530 buy-in, mid-stakes edition of the event. ‘prapavedi’ absolutely destroy the competition at the final table, personally knocking out every one of his opponents. He walked away with $61,920 for his effort, with Belarusian ‘7Be/eC7’ going home with second-place and a $46,440 payday.
The $5,200 buy-in Event #32 high title was claimed by ‘BriDge2PaiN’, after he outlasted his 179 opponents. Playing From the tiny Mediterranean island of Malta, the European earned his first major online title and $216,000.
Stud Hi/Lo was on the docket for the Event #33 series of tournaments. Brazilian grinder José ‘neto gol’ Queiroz da Costa Neto came out on top after taking down his Russian opponent to win his second SCOOP bracelet along with a $6,792 payout.
The final table of the $215 mid-stakes event featured a number of big-name pros, including Mike Leah, Calvin Anderson, Shaun Deeb and Matt Vengrin. Poland’s ‘__akun333___’ bested them all however, earning him his second COOP bracelet after navigating the event’s super-tough lineup.
In the $2,100 buy-in, high-stakes addition of the event, UK’s ‘RunGodlike’ lived up to his name, after defeating pros Jason Mercier, Dzmitry Urbanovich and Marco Johnson.
